Shopping List
- 1 packet of instant ramen noodles (discard the seasoning packet)
- 1 cup ricotta cheese
- 1 cup pasta sauce (your choice of marinara, meat sauce, or a creamy sauce)
- 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
- 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
- Chopped fresh parsley for garnish

Cook Ramen Lasagna Like This

Step 1: Prepare the Ramen Noodles
Begin by boiling water in a pot. Once boiling, add the instant ramen noodles. Cook them for just 3-4 minutes, or until they’re al dente. Drain the noodles and let them cool slightly. Carefully break the noodles in half to create two sheets.
Step 2: Mix the Cheeses
In a mixing bowl, combine the ricotta cheese, half of the grated Parmesan cheese, and half of the shredded mozzarella cheese. You can add a pinch of salt and pepper for extra flavor if desired. Mix well until all ingredients are thoroughly combined.
Step 3: Layer the Ingredients
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). In your oven-safe baking dish, start by spreading a thin layer of pasta sauce at the bottom. Place one of the ramen noodle sheets over the sauce. Next, add half of the cheese mixture on top of the noodles, followed by another layer of pasta sauce. Repeat this process with the second sheet of ramen noodles, the remaining cheese mixture, and another layer of sauce.
Step 4: Top It Off
For the final layer, place the last sheet of ramen noodles on top and cover with the remaining pasta sauce. Sprinkle the rest of the shredded mozzarella cheese and Parmesan cheese on top. This will create a deliciously cheesy crust when baked.
Step 5: Bake
Cover the baking dish with aluminum foil and bake in the preheated oven for 25 minutes. After 25 minutes, remove the foil and bake for an additional 15 minutes, or until the cheese is bubbly and golden.
Step 6: Garnish and Serve
Once baked, remove the dish from the oven and let it cool for about 10 minutes. Garnish with chopped fresh parsley before serving. Slice into squares and enjoy your delicious Ramen Lasagna!
Warm & Cool Weather Spins

- In the summer, consider adding fresh veggies such as spinach, zucchini, or bell peppers to lighten up the dish.
- For a heartier version, you can add cooked ground beef, turkey, or sausage between the layers.
- In the colder months, try adding layers of pesto or a creamy alfredo sauce for a rich flavor.
- Experiment with different cheeses like goat cheese or fontina for unique flavor profiles.

How to Store & Reheat
If you have leftovers (though I doubt you will!), store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, simply place the portion in the microwave for a minute or two, or bake in the oven at 350°F (175°C) until heated through. Handy Q&A
Can I use gluten-free ramen noodles for this recipe?
Absolutely! Gluten-free ramen noodles work perfectly in this recipe. Just ensure they are cooked according to the package instructions before layering.
What can I substitute for ricotta cheese?
If you don’t have ricotta cheese on hand, you can use cottage cheese or even a cream cheese blend for a different texture and flavor.
Can I freeze Ramen Lasagna?
Yes, you can freeze Ramen Lasagna! Just make sure it’s completely cooled before wrapping it t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il. It can be frozen for up to 2 months. Thaw in the refrigerator overnight before reheating.
How do I make Ramen Lasagna vegetarian?
To make this dish vegetarian, simply omit any meat and add more vegetables, such as spinach, mushrooms, or roasted peppers. You can also add lentils or chickpeas for added protein!
